Job Description
This position requires the performance of preventative maintenance on all fleet vehicles as well as maintenance on vehicles when needed (other than preventative maintenance)
Summary of essential job functions:
- Oil changes; air & fuel filter changes
- Tune-Ups
- Full vehicle inspections
- Use of tire machine
- Brakes
- Suspension
- Cooling systems & A/C repairs
- Head gaskets & transmission services
- Welding/cutting/grinding
